This nature area is a hidden gem of Fort Worth! The nature trails give you an opportunity year round to get exercise AND see incredible seasonal plants, trees, flowers, birds, and animals in a natural open space.
Sign up for the email newsletter and get monthly reports on improvements and changes, usually accomplished by volunteers. Volunteer opportunities are always ready for participants. The newsletter shows incredible seasonal photographs of the plants, flowers, trees, birds, insects, and trails. The photos are frame worthy!
The city of Fort Worth and the natural area recently arranged for additional property to increase the total area, making it one of the larger natural areas within a city limits. Even more opportunities to preserve natural features of plants, grasses, open space, and beauty!!

GREAT little trail. I’d rate this trail at about a moderate level for hikers. The terrain is quite rocky. There’s a big open field for sports and a playground for kids and kids at heart. There’s a lovely view of Fort Worth at the beginning of the trail - see pictures. I come here more often for the view and to take pictures.
